Living Faith snippets: "It was one of those moments in life when I was torn, not between good and evil, but by a conflict about where to put my focus and energy. Finishing my work was important, but I could see how upset my neighbor was, and I knew that it would be at least an hour before her husband arrived home. The next thing I knew I was offering her lemonade and catching up on the latest news. I went to bed happy that night. I had managed to meet my deadline, and I knew by the peace in my heart that I had done what was right." by Terri Mifek
One Bread One Body snippets: "Although we must not be apathetic when God calls us into action, we must not be pressured into action when He calls us to stay put. If those protesting abuses in the Church at the time of the Reformation had stayed put, we would possibly have a united, renewed Church. If the Christians in the inner city had not fled to the suburbs, inner-city churches would not be closed, and the larger Church would be stronger. If rural people were not pushing into the cities, more families would remain intact, and fewer young people would be manipulated and dehumanized. If we just stayed put, we wouldn't see so many immature and unprepared single people getting married and so many married people getting divorced." -OBOB
